R3. Pitcher is on the rubber taking his signs. He then stands upright and brings both feet close together, but keeps his hands at his sides (then pauses). He then brings both hands together in front of his body (feet completely still) and comes set, then delivers.
Is the move i described a balk?
I know you have to come set in a continuous motion, but when is a pitcher defined as "coming set?" Is it when he starts to bring his hands together, or when he moves his legs in the above stitch?
OBR please.
